The national president of the Association of Ind-ependent Retirees, Max Barton, pictured, gave a talk at the Albury Library Museum.
Albury-Wodonga branch secretary Linda Martin said Mr Barton’s talk helped members better plan for the next 10 years of their retirement.
“It is better to have some idea of what we are facing and his research will be as good as any other speaker on this subject,” Miss Martin said.
“The visit could not come at a better time after the handing down of the budget.
“The association put out a special federal budget issue of its newsletter and now is the time for a more considered discussion.”
Mr Barton also sought out feedback from those attending yesterday.
